Growth Factors of Field-Erected Cooling Tower Market

The global field-erected cooling tower market size was valued at USD 2.30 billion in 2023 and is projected tgrow tUSD 4.31 billion by 2032, exhibiting a CAGR of 5.25% during the forecast period of 2020-2032.

The pandemic impacted the Field-Erected Cooling Tower Market by inflicting delays in creation initiatives and supply chain disruptions, affecting the production and set up of cooling towers. However, the demand for cooling systems remained consistent because of the ongoing need for commercial and industrial cooling, especially in sectors like strength era and production, impeding the field-erected cooling tower market growth.

The Field-Erected Cooling Tower Market is pushed through the call for power-green cooling structures, environmental policies, and improvements in cooling tower technology. Industries like power technology and manufacturing seek dependable, cost-effective answers, boosting the marketplace.

The area-erected cooling tower market is experiencing a massive boom, pushed using developing calls from various industries, which includes strength era, petrochemicals, and manufacturing, leading texpansion of the field-erected cooling tower market share. Key developments encompass a strong cognizance of strength performance, improvements in substances and technological information tmore lengthy-lasting and corrosion-resistant cooling towers, and the combination of revolutionary generation for predictive upkeep and performance optimization.

Comprehensive Analysis of Field-Erected Cooling Tower Market

The Field-Erected Cooling Tower Market is segmented via kind, layout, and application. The marketplace is split intmoist and dry cooling towers in phrases of type. Wet cooling towers lead because of their higher operational performance, using water evaporation tcool the circulating water. By layout, prompted draft cooling towers are favored for their low strength consumption and advanced cooling performance, as they preserve most exposure tcirculating air. In phrases of software, the strength generation quarter dominates, driven by growing power calls, mainly from traditional sources like oil, coal, and petroleum.

The Asia Pacific region led the field-erected cooling tower market by benefitting a size of USD 0.72 billion in 2019 due tthe increased electricity demand and commercial activities within the area; it has ruled the worldwide market over time.
